How Professional Network Cabling Improves IT Infrastructure Reliability
Reliable IT infrastructure is the backbone of modern businesses. From cloud applications and VoIP systems to data storage and cybersecurity tools, every digital operation depends on a stable and efficient network. One of the most overlooked but critical elements of this foundation is professional network cabling. Well-designed and properly put in cabling directly impacts performance, uptime, scalability, and long-term operational stability.
The Function of Network Cabling in IT Reliability
Network cabling is the physical layer that connects servers, switches, workstations, wireless access points, and security devices. If this layer is poorly designed or installed, even the most advanced hardware and software will wrestle to perform consistently. Professional network cabling ensures that data flows without interruption, signal loss, or interference, which is essential for sustaining a reliable IT environment.
High-quality cabling supports stable data transmission, minimizes packet loss, and reduces latency. These factors are particularly important for companies that rely on real-time applications such as video conferencing, online collaboration platforms, and transactional systems.
Reduced Downtime Through Proper Installation
One of many biggest advantages of professional network cabling is reduced downtime. Newbie or improvised cabling typically leads to loose connections, cable damage, and improper termination. These points can cause intermittent network failures that are difficult to diagnose and costly to fix.
Professional installers follow trade greatest practices, together with appropriate cable routing, secure termination, and proper labeling. This structured approach makes the network easier to manage and significantly reduces the risk of unexpected outages. When points do happen, bothershooting is faster because the cabling system is organized and documented.
Improved Performance and Signal Integrity
Professional network cabling improves total network performance by preserving signal integrity. High-quality cables, mixed with appropriate installation methods, reduce electromagnetic interference and crosstalk. This is especially necessary in environments with heavy electrical equipment or dense cabling layouts.
Reliable signal transmission leads to faster data transfer speeds and more constant network performance. Employees expertise fewer slowdowns, dropped connections, or application errors, which directly impacts productivity and consumer satisfaction.
Scalability and Future-Proofing
Businesses grow, and IT infrastructure should develop with them. Professional network cabling is designed with scalability in mind. Structured cabling systems permit for simple enlargement, upgrades, and reconfiguration without disrupting current operations.
Through the use of standardized cabling layouts and high-grade materials, organizations can assist future applied sciences corresponding to higher-speed Ethernet, advanced security systems, and expanded wireless networks. This future-proofing reduces the necessity for costly re-cabling projects and protects the initial investment.
Enhanced Security and Compliance
A reliable network can also be a more secure network. Professional cabling reduces physical vulnerabilities reminiscent of uncovered cables, unauthorized connections, and accidental disconnections. Clean, well-organized cable management makes it easier to monitor access points and determine potential security risks.
In lots of industries, compliance standards require documented and properly put in network infrastructure. Professional cabling helps meet these requirements by making certain consistency, traceability, and adherence to recognized set up standards.
Lower Long-Term Maintenance Costs
While professional network cabling might require a higher upfront investment, it significantly lowers long-term upkeep costs. Poor-quality cabling typically leads to frequent repairs, performance issues, and premature replacement. These hidden costs add up quickly over time.
Professionally put in cabling systems are built to last. They reduce the need for fixed troubleshooting and permit IT teams to deal with strategic improvements quite than reactive fixes. This leads to raised budget control and more predictable operational expenses.
Supporting Enterprise Continuity
Reliable IT infrastructure is essential for business continuity. Professional network cabling provides a stable foundation that supports catastrophe recovery plans, backup systems, and redundant network paths. In critical situations, dependable cabling can make the difference between minor disruption and significant operational downtime.
By investing in professional network cabling, organizations strengthen the reliability, performance, and resilience of their IT infrastructure. This foundational improvement helps every day operations, long-term development, and the increasing demands of a digital-first business environment.
